2019’s top five customer experience conferences in Europe
CX really lends itself to great conferences - practitioners are really keen to share their expertise, and it can be truly inspiring to hear stories of fantastic CX from other brands. But with so many CX conferences out there, it can be hard to choose the best ones for both your organization and your career.
Here’s our round-up of the 5 conferences in Europe we think every CX professional should be at:

2. CX Europe 2019
Date: November 14-15
Location: London
Cost: £1,425-£1,725
Who should go: Anyone interested in how innovation and technology can make things better for customers.
Description: The conference is focused on “disruptive innovation”, arguing that CX technology has plateaued and that there’s an opportunity to improve how we create and sustain great CX.

3. Gartner Customer Experience and Technologies Summit 2019
Date: May 22-23
Location: London
Cost: £2,200-£2,775
Who should go: Anyone in your company with an interest in CX - from CX teams and frontline staff, to the IT teams implementing tech solutions.
Description: This Gartner summit will help organizations at any level of CX maturity take their programs to the next level, all the while demonstrating ROI and business impact.

5. 2019 CXPA European Insight Exchange
Dates: March 13-14
Location: Dublin
Cost: €495-€795
Who should go: CX practitioners looking for the latest best practices and techniques.
Description: This CXPA event is very much focused on the “how” - as a CX practitioner, you’ll leave with practical tips and techniques to take your program and career to the next level.
